-function testSplitText(oldNode, offset, startContainer, startOffset, endContainer, endOffset) { |
- // Save these for later |
- var originalStartOffset = startOffset; |
- var originalEndOffset = endOffset; |
- var originalLength = oldNode.length; |
- |
- var newNode; |
- try { |
- newNode = oldNode.splitText(offset); |
- } catch (e) { |
- // Should only happen if offset is negative |
- return [startContainer, startOffset, endContainer, endOffset]; |
- } |
- |
- // First we adjust for replacing data: |
- // |
- // "Replace data with offset offset, count count, and data the empty |
- // string." |
- // |
- // That translates to offset = offset, count = originalLength - offset, |
- // data = "". node is oldNode. |
- // |
- // "For every boundary point whose node is node, and whose offset is |
- // greater than offset but less than or equal to offset plus count, set its |
- // offset to offset." |
- if (startContainer == oldNode |
- && startOffset > offset |
- && startOffset <= originalLength) { |
- startOffset = offset; |
- } |
- |
- if (endContainer == oldNode |
- && endOffset > offset |
- && endOffset <= originalLength) { |
- endOffset = offset; |
- } |
- |
- // "For every boundary point whose node is node, and whose offset is |
- // greater than offset plus count, add the length of data to its offset, |
- // then subtract count from it." |
- // |
- // Can't happen: offset plus count is originalLength. |
- |
- // Now we insert a node, if oldNode's parent isn't null: "For each boundary |
- // point whose node is the new parent of the affected node and whose offset |
- // is greater than the new index of the affected node, add one to the |
- // boundary point's offset." |
- if (startContainer == oldNode.parentNode |
- && startOffset > 1 + indexOf(oldNode)) { |
- startOffset++; |
- } |
- |
- if (endContainer == oldNode.parentNode |
- && endOffset > 1 + indexOf(oldNode)) { |
- endOffset++; |
- } |
- |
- // Finally, the splitText stuff itself: |
- // |
- // "If parent is not null, run these substeps: |
- // |
- // * "For each range whose start node is node and start offset is greater |
- // than offset, set its start node to new node and decrease its start |
- // offset by offset. |
- // |
- // * "For each range whose end node is node and end offset is greater |
- // than offset, set its end node to new node and decrease its end offset |
- // by offset. |
- // |
- // * "For each range whose start node is parent and start offset is equal |
- // to the index of node + 1, increase its start offset by one. |
- // |
- // * "For each range whose end node is parent and end offset is equal to |
- // the index of node + 1, increase its end offset by one." |
- if (oldNode.parentNode) { |
- if (startContainer == oldNode && originalStartOffset > offset) { |
- startContainer = newNode; |
- startOffset = originalStartOffset - offset; |
- } |
- |
- if (endContainer == oldNode && originalEndOffset > offset) { |
- endContainer = newNode; |
- endOffset = originalEndOffset - offset; |
- } |
- |
- if (startContainer == oldNode.parentNode |
- && startOffset == 1 + indexOf(oldNode)) { |
- startOffset++; |
- } |
- |
- if (endContainer == oldNode.parentNode |
- && endOffset == 1 + indexOf(oldNode)) { |
- endOffset++; |
- } |
- } |
- |
- return [startContainer, startOffset, endContainer, endOffset]; |
-} |

-function testReplaceDataAlgorithm(node, offset, count, data, callback, startContainer, startOffset, endContainer, endOffset) { |
- // Mutation works the same any time DOM Core's "replace data" algorithm is |
- // invoked. node, offset, count, data are as in that algorithm. The |
- // callback is what does the actual setting. Not to be confused with |
- // testReplaceData, which tests the replaceData() method. |
- |
- // Barring any provision to the contrary, the containers and offsets must |
- // not change. |
- var expectedStartContainer = startContainer; |
- var expectedStartOffset = startOffset; |
- var expectedEndContainer = endContainer; |
- var expectedEndOffset = endOffset; |
- |
- var originalParent = node.parentNode; |
- var originalData = node.data; |
- |
- var exceptionThrown = false; |
- try { |
- callback(); |
- } catch (e) { |
- // Should only happen if offset is greater than length |
- exceptionThrown = true; |
- } |
- |
- assert_equals(node.parentNode, originalParent, |
- "Sanity check failed: changing data changed the parent"); |
- |
- // "User agents must run the following steps whenever they replace data of |
- // a CharacterData node, as though they were written in the specification |
- // for that algorithm after all other steps. In particular, the steps must |
- // not be executed if the algorithm threw an exception." |
- if (exceptionThrown) { |
- assert_equals(node.data, originalData, |
- "Sanity check failed: exception thrown but data changed"); |
- } else { |
- assert_equals(node.data, |
- originalData.substr(0, offset) + data + originalData.substr(offset + count), |
- "Sanity check failed: data not changed as expected"); |
- } |
- |
- // "For every boundary point whose node is node, and whose offset is |
- // greater than offset but less than or equal to offset plus count, set |
- // its offset to offset." |
- if (!exceptionThrown |
- && startContainer == node |
- && startOffset > offset |
- && startOffset <= offset + count) { |
- expectedStartOffset = offset; |
- } |
- |
- if (!exceptionThrown |
- && endContainer == node |
- && endOffset > offset |
- && endOffset <= offset + count) { |
- expectedEndOffset = offset; |
- } |
- |
- // "For every boundary point whose node is node, and whose offset is |
- // greater than offset plus count, add the length of data to its offset, |
- // then subtract count from it." |
- if (!exceptionThrown |
- && startContainer == node |
- && startOffset > offset + count) { |
- expectedStartOffset += data.length - count; |
- } |
- |
- if (!exceptionThrown |
- && endContainer == node |
- && endOffset > offset + count) { |
- expectedEndOffset += data.length - count; |
- } |
- |
- return [expectedStartContainer, expectedStartOffset, expectedEndContainer, expectedEndOffset]; |
-} |

-// Now we test node insertions and deletions, as opposed to just data changes. |
-// To avoid loads of repetition, we define modifyForRemove() and |
-// modifyForInsert(). |
- |
-// If we were to remove removedNode from its parent, what would the boundary |
-// point [node, offset] become? Returns [new node, new offset]. Must be |
-// called BEFORE the node is actually removed, so its parent is not null. (If |
-// the parent is null, it will do nothing.) |
-function modifyForRemove(removedNode, point) { |
- var oldParent = removedNode.parentNode; |
- var oldIndex = indexOf(removedNode); |
- if (!oldParent) { |
- return point; |
- } |
- |
- // "For each boundary point whose node is removed node or a descendant of |
- // it, set the boundary point to (old parent, old index)." |
- if (point[0] == removedNode || isDescendant(point[0], removedNode)) { |
- return [oldParent, oldIndex]; |
- } |
- |
- // "For each boundary point whose node is old parent and whose offset is |
- // greater than old index, subtract one from its offset." |
- if (point[0] == oldParent && point[1] > oldIndex) { |
- return [point[0], point[1] - 1]; |
- } |
- |
- return point; |
-} |
- |
-// Update the given boundary point [node, offset] to account for the fact that |
-// insertedNode was just inserted into its current position. This must be |
-// called AFTER insertedNode was already inserted. |
-function modifyForInsert(insertedNode, point) { |
- // "For each boundary point whose node is the new parent of the affected |
- // node and whose offset is greater than the new index of the affected |
- // node, add one to the boundary point's offset." |
- if (point[0] == insertedNode.parentNode && point[1] > indexOf(insertedNode)) { |
- return [point[0], point[1] + 1]; |
- } |
- |
- return point; |
-} |
